FONTANA, Calif. – Joe Gibbs Racing’s Joey Logano, who won the Nationwide Series race from the pole at Auto Club Speedway last October, put his car on the pole for the Stater Bros. 300 on Saturday.

Logano turned a lap of 181.283 mph and will have JGR teammate Kyle Busch – the winner of last year’s February race here – on the outside of the front row. But Busch’s lap was nowhere near as fast as Logano's as Busch posted a speed of 179.906 mph.

The pole was the eighth for Logano in 43 career series starts.

Starting third will be Braun Racing’s Brian Scott, with Roush Fenway Racing’s Carl Edwards starting fourth and Baker Curb Racing’s Greg Biffle starting fifth.

JR Motorsports' Danica Patrick will start 36th in her second career NASCAR start.

Those qualifying who were not guaranteed spots were Scott, Biffle, Roush Fenway Racing’s Paul Menard, TriStar Motorsports’ Jason Keller, K Automotive Motorsports’ Dennis Setzer, ML Motorsports’ Mark Green, Mac Hill Motorsports’ Kevin Lepage, Borneman Motorsports’ John Borneman III, Team 42 Racing’s Parker Kligerman, Day Enterprises’ Willie Allen, Danny Efland Racing’s Danny Efland, Stratus Racing Group’s Derrike Cope and RAB Racing’s Scott Riggs.

Failing to qualify were Faith Motorsports’ Morgan Shepherd, D’Hondt Humphrey Motorsports’ Danny O’Quinn, D’Hondt Humphrey’s Stephen Leicht, K Automotive Motorsports’ Johnny Chapman, Corrie Stott Racing’s Andy Ponstein, and Davis Motorsports’ Jeremy Clements.
